Purpose of the business rescue discussion forums

Initial purpose

These forums deal with draft business rescue legislation as contained in Chapter 6 of the Companies Bill, 2007.

The initial purpose of the forums is to solicit comment and discussion for purposes of generating feedback to the dti on the draft legislation before the deadline of 19 March 2006.

All registered forum members share in the information and opinions posted in the open forums, which cover business rescue information sources, discussion of the Bill in general, and separate discussions of each section of the Bill.

The Turnaround Management Association - Southern Africa (TMA-SA) and Association of Business Administrators of South Africa (ABASA) have established their own closed forums for their Working Committees.

    • Forums in the category "Business rescue legislation information sources" where one can download the Companies Act, 2007, and read about the timeline of financial distress, business rescue, and business rescue legislation.
    • Forums in the category "Business rescue legislation: General discussion", which is for higher level discussion of the business rescue legislation in general (as opposed to the discussion per individual section of Chapter 6 of the Companies Bill, 2007 which follows thereafter).
    • Forums in the category "Business rescue legislation: Part A - Business rescue proceedings" which contains individual forums for sections 130 - 140 of the Bill.
    • Forums in the category "Business rescue legislation: Part B - Supervisor's functions and terms of appointment" which contains individual forums for sections 141 - 146 of the Bill.
    • Forums in the category "Business rescue legislation: Part C - Rights of affected persons during business rescue" which contains individual forums for sections 147 - 152 of the Bill.
    • Forums in the category "Business rescue legislation: Part D - Development and approval of business rescue plan" which contains individual forums for sections 153 - 157 of the Bill.
